Rent & eviction protection

Is 726-730 Shrader St rent-controlled?

San Francisco's Rent Ordinance caps rent increases and provides eviction protection for most residential units built before 1979 with 2+ units. Here's how this building scores.

Initial analysis

The three-unit multi-family residential building at 726-730 Shrader Street, owned by Linda Marie Milani, is a historic three-story structure built in 1905 under the TIC Bldg 4 units or less classification. The property has undergone substantial renovations over the past decade, with significant work focused on modernizing bathrooms and kitchens across multiple units. Most notably, major renovations are currently underway as of 2024, including kitchen remodeling, adding a new bathroom, and creating an office space, with associated structural revisions to accommodate new beams. The building has maintained attention to safety and modernization, with recent permits for fireplace installations and garage door/egress door improvements.

The property has a documented history of routine housing inspections, with three major inspection complaints filed in 2003, 2008, and 2017, though all have been marked as not active. Historical issues from these inspections included concerns about combustible storage, porch repairs, stairs maintenance, gas utility shutoff tools, and egress obstructions, all of which were addressed and abated. Recent 311 calls mainly relate to street-level issues such as sidewalk defects (reported in September 2023), though these are municipal infrastructure matters rather than building-specific problems. The building's systems have been regularly updated, including electrical system improvements, plumbing upgrades, and bathroom remodels, with permits showing consistent investment in maintaining and upgrading the property infrastructure. Recent interactions with city services suggest ongoing attention to building and street maintenance, with the most recent significant building work consisting of fixtures and safety improvements rather than structural changes.

How 726-730 Shrader St's risk score is calculated

We trained a model on 7 years of SF DBI inspection data — notice of violation filings, complaint history, and owner track records. It estimates the probability that DBI inspectors will issue a Notice of Violation at this address in the next 12 months. Lower % = safer.
